首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Google Play计费库3.0发布。如何从2.2.0迁移,有什么需要修改的吗?

Google Play计费库是一种用于在Android应用中实现应用内购买和订阅功能的工具。它提供了一套API和服务,使开发者能够轻松地管理应用内的商品、订阅和用户支付。

从Google Play计费库2.2.0迁移到3.0版本时,需要注意以下几点:

  1. 更新依赖:首先,需要将应用的Gradle依赖项更新为最新版本的Google Play计费库。在build.gradle文件中,将旧版本的依赖项替换为新版本的依赖项。
  2. 修改代码:在迁移过程中,可能需要对应用代码进行一些修改。具体而言,需要关注以下几个方面:
    • 购买流程:检查应用中的购买流程代码,确保与新版本的计费库兼容。可能需要更新购买商品的代码逻辑。
    • 订阅管理:如果应用中使用了订阅功能,需要检查订阅管理的代码,确保与新版本的计费库兼容。
    • 错误处理:检查应用中的错误处理代码,确保能够正确处理新版本计费库返回的错误码和异常。
  • 测试和验证:迁移完成后,需要进行全面的测试和验证,确保应用内购买和订阅功能在新版本的计费库下正常工作。可以使用测试账号进行测试,并确保所有购买和订阅操作都能够成功完成。

需要注意的是,Google Play计费库的迁移过程可能因应用的具体情况而有所不同。在进行迁移之前,建议仔细阅读Google Play计费库的官方文档,了解迁移过程中的具体步骤和注意事项。

关于Google Play计费库的更多信息,您可以访问腾讯云的相关产品文档:

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商,以遵守您的要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Google Play 封杀第三方支付

这封公开信主要目的是通知大家,我们已经修改了部分政策,具体内容如下:   支付政策:我们对支付政策做出了更细致规定,并发布了使用指南,帮助用户在新订阅计费功能中弄清楚如何取消订阅。   ...在本公告发布后,开发者发布任何一款新应用都必须遵循新政策要求,对于未符合规定应用,开发者必须在接到本通知后 30 天内做出修改,并重新发布。...逾期仍未做出修改者,将给予警告或直接 Google Play 中进行删除。   Google Play 团队 英文原文: ?   ...而在这里,我们想要明确我们服务包括什么和不包括什么。默认底线是我们要求应用程序使用谷歌支付系统。...“ 参考推荐:  Google Play封杀第三方支付:限期30天 Android应用商店调整政策:违规程序30天内修改

2.8K40

聚焦 Android 11: 大功告成

了解为什么需要 找到用户问题和机器学习 (ML) 优势独特交集,以及 People + AI Guidebook 如何帮助您做出机器学习 (ML) 产品决策。...Android Jetpack 对 Jetpack 新功能感兴趣?Android Jetpack 新功能视频 简要介绍了许多更新,及对应入门指南。...了解有关 Paging 3.0 更多信息,它使用 Kotlin 协程对进行完全重写,并添加了改进错误处理和更好转换等功能。...我们还扩展了功能集,帮助您更好地 吸引和留存用户,并推出了 Play Billing Library 3, 2021 年中期开始开发者将需要使用该。...以及如何使用利用 MediaRouter Jetpack 和 UAMP 示例 更新版本。 最后,我们介绍了一些 使应用 5G 中获益 主要途径。

2K30
  • 2019年,Hadoop到底是怎么了?

    在本文中,我们来分析下从那之后发生了什么,以及它在 2019 年与高效托管云服务相比又如何。...项目主页提供了2.0.5、2.1.5、2.2.0版本发布说明,项目的JIRA中也有提供。...Spark Apache Spark(现在和 Hadoop 结合不是很紧密,以后会这样)版本 1.6x 到2.x,个主版本变更,即修改了 API 并引入了很多新功能。...而且,Spark 框架 Hadoop 剥离后,可以用在AWS EMR、Google Cloud Dataproc和 Azure HDInsights上,开发者可以直接把现有的 Spark 应用程序直接迁移到完全托管服务云上...在某些情况下,如果没有成熟、多年迁移经验,想把遗留系统迁移到云上并不可行——比如有 20 年或 30 年(或更早)历史管理企业日常运作数据系统。

    1.9K10

    Ztorg: root 到 SMS

    两个恶意应用程序与 Ztorg 木马相关,通过 Google Play 分发。虽然不是恶意 root 软件,但是可以发送高付费短信和删除短信。...为什么木马需要这些来自 IMSI 数字? IMSI 有趣之处在于前三位数字是 MCC(移动国家码),第三位和第四位是 MNC(移动网络代号码)。...WAP计费订阅 我在 Google Play 商店外发现与 Google Play 商店相同功能更多恶意应用。有趣是,它们看起来不像独立木马,更像是一些木马程序附加模块。...此外,一些具有此功能木马程序使用包含 “/subscribe/api/” CnC URL ,这也可以引用订阅。 所有这些木马,包括来自 Google Play 木马,都在试图设备发送短信。...此外,它与 Ztorg 恶意软件相同功能,通常由 Ztorg 作为附加模块安装。 通过分析这些应用程序,我发现网络犯罪分子正在从事点击劫持 WAP 计费

    1.3K80

    Now in Android | 12 月刊 · 2019

    AndroidX 发布情况更新 近一个月内一些主要组件更新到了一个里程碑版本,包括稳定版和发布候选版: 稳定版发布列表 Room 2.2.3 在 2.2.0 稳定版基础上做了一些 bug 修复。...这里回顾一下我们在 10 月初发布 Room 2.2.0 这个重要正式版本中所包含新内容: 预封装数据。...更新后代码将使用我们提供新版公开方法。所以,如果您确有需要,请更新到这个版本。...同时发布稳定版组件: Annotation-Experimental 1.0.0 Autofill 1.0.0 Benchmark 1.0.0 Biometric 1.0.1 Browser 1.2.0...上述提到组件发布相关内容,请参见这个链接了解更多: developer.android.google.cn/jetpack/and… 发布候选 (Release Candidate) 列表 发布候选意思基本上是

    2K30

    Android 11 开发者常见问题: 存储 | FAQ・第二期

    我们在过去文章推送里发布过关于 Android 存储方案最佳实践,您可以先回顾一下最佳实践这篇 文章。 分区存储允许应用通过 File API 使用文件路径访问文件?...我们在 7 月发布了一个 Google Play 政策更新,提到了关于存储相关内容,请点击 这篇微信文章 查看。 哪些类别的应用应该申请 MANAGE_EXTERNAL_STORAGE 权限?...使用 Storage Access Framework (存储访问框架),是否需要 Google Play 政策批准?...通过 SAF 访问文件时,会让用户参与文件选择,从而使用户可以更好地控制文件访问。Google Play 上没有与之相关政策。...建议使用什么方法来迁移分区存储之外数据? preserveLegacyExternalStorage 标记允许应用在升级系统时保留原有存储权限,即使是升级至 Android 11。

    1.1K10

    使用 Kotlin 构建常见问题解答 | Kotlin 迁移指南 (下篇)

    以前,您需要添加 Kotlin 插件才能使用 Kotlin;而现在,所有新发布 Android Studio 版本中都内置了这些工具。...IDE 还为 Kotlin 提供其他哪些类型支持 (例如 Lint、自动填充、重构等)? Android Studio 3.0 开始,我们 IDE 已为 Kotlin 提供全面的工具支持。...Google 正在与 JetBrains 开展合作,确保开发者在整个开发过程中 (语言到框架再到工具) 都能获得出色体验。...因此,Kotlin 不能保证它们未来可用状态,Android 自然也无法做出承诺。 Kotlin 对 APK 大小/方法数什么影响?...如果您像优化其他应用代码和一样,使用 ProGuard 对 APK 进行发布前优化,APK 大小也会减小。 使用 Kotlin 会影响性能

    4.4K20

    更上一层楼: Android 11 首个开发者预览版到来

    动态计费状态 API - 您可以使用此 API 查看连接是否处于非计费状态。如果是非计费状态的话,则可以提供更高分辨率或图像质量 (这些都需要更多数据量)。...在这些技术更新之外,我们还根据大家反馈,为大家准备了更充足时间针对 Android 11 进行迁移和做出修改。请前往开发者网站了解详情,并请继续关注后续这方面的更新。...为此,我们正在更新 Google Play 政策,以确保应用只在其真正需要获取位置信息时才请求授权。您可以前往开发者网站了解更多。...我们会积极关注您针对新 API 反馈,这样也能让我们充足时间做出修改。想了解这方面的详细信息,请移步 API 概览、API 文档和变化说明。别忘了尽快向我们分享反馈和建议!...那里为您准备了这次发布新增内容概览、行为变更细节、设置和迁移说明、发布日志、反馈渠道等丰富内容。

    1K10

    Android Oreo 常见问题 4.0|Android 开发者 FAQ Vol. 12

    Q 1: Android Oreo 在安全性方面有哪些改变A:Google Play Protect (Verify Apps API,SafetyNet Attestation,reCAPTCHA for...Q 3: Android Oreo 和以前版本什么不同,测试方向上需要注意些什么呢?...如果您应用在 Google Play发布,请留意 Google Play 对新应用在目标 SDK 版本设置上提出新要求:所有应用 Target SDK Version 都必须是一年以内升级发布新版本...或查阅原文 Q 5: 我 app 兼容 Android Oreo 多大作用呢? A:不管您 app 是否兼容 Oreo,用户都会慢慢迁移到 Oreo 设备上。...例如,符号版本控制允许提供更好向后兼容性。直接 APK 打开共享在 API 等级 23 及以上版本中,可以直接 APK 打开 .so 文件。

    1.2K50

    谷歌寻踪圣诞老人应用(Santa Tracker)迁移到 Android App Bundle 记录

    2017 年发布 app 包含全部功能,其中包括全部游戏,即使用户根本不玩这些游戏。 是时候对寻踪圣诞老人动刀子了,我们设立了将首次下载体积减少到仅仅 10MB 目标。 什么,为什么是这个数字?...关于更多统计背后信息,可以阅读 Google Play 团队 这篇文章: 体积越小,安装率越高:应用 APK 体积是如何影响安装率 动态分发 读者可能听说过 Android App Bundle...们只不过是花了一小步功夫,就在缩减体积方面迈进了一大步! 如果只打算本文中学一项技术,一定得是上传 AAB 来取代 APK。这一小改动很大机会来节省用户时间和金钱。...Google Play 是怎么实现这种瘦身呢?这一做法能够分发针对个别设备优化包,这么一来,相应工具就能从安装包中移除所有不适用于设备语言资源、分辨率资源以及本地。...功能模块实现 正如之前说过那样,模块迁移中占大头工作是已有代码重新组织,另外也有一些小整合工作需要通过 Play Core library 来将其穿插起来。 首先是用户启动游戏时 UX。

    98310

    历史性胜利!海外“吃鸡”游戏公司在针对谷歌应用市场反垄断审判中胜诉

    Epic诉谷歌案陪审团刚刚做出裁决,认为谷歌将Google Play应用商店和 Google Play计费服务变成了非法垄断。...同时,他们也认为,谷歌Google Play应用商店和Google Play结算支付服务之间也存在非法联系。...毕竟Epic并不是因为金钱损失提起诉讼;它希望法院告诉谷歌,每个应用程序开发人员都有完全自由在安卓系统上推出自己应用程序商店和自己计费系统,但我们还不知道法官如何,或者是否会满足这些愿望。...对此苹果和谷歌几乎立即做出反应,以违反规则为由将《堡垒之夜》应用商店中删除。...Epic和谷歌存在和解可能? 只要“谷歌税”还存在,Epic似乎就没有兴趣和解,而且该公司一再表示对金钱不感兴趣。到目前为止,该公司一直愿意通过多次上诉来推动这些案件,不管成本如何

    16710

    K8S 生态周报| Docker v19.03.7 发布

    v1.5 版本架构 此版本详细变更,请查看其 ReleaseNote 3 Traefik v2.2.0-rc1 发布 Traefik 想必大家不会太过陌生,本周发布了 v2.2.0-rc1 版本...4 上游进展 先来聊一个社区进展: k8s.gcr.io 将会 gcr.io/google-containers 迁移至 gcr.io/k8s-artifacts-prod,本次迁移是由于 gcr.io...本次迁移为了保障数据一致性,迁移前会将 gcr.io/google-containers 设置为只读,迁移时间暂定 4 月初。...对于国内用户而言,很多镜像站需要修改一下数据源了;另外,由于新镜像仓库仍然在 gcr.io 所以并不需要对其网络什么特殊期待~ 具体讨论请参考 k8s.gcr.io moving from gcr.io.../google-containers to gcr.io/k8s-artifacts-prod in early April 下周就要进入代码冻结期了,近期合并代码很多,我个人比较关注以下部分:

    56550

    深圳 Google Playtime 2017 完美收官!

    Google Play 亚太区负责人 James Sanders 表示,Google Play 在中国大陆一个很大团队,这个团队是与开发者进行对接。...据统计, 2014 年 2 月至 2015 年 2 月,开发者们已通过 Google Play 获得了超过 70 亿美元营收。...以及 Google Play 进化:比如 Google Play 商店页面个性化将进一步加强,且编辑精选内容也在增多,游戏地位获得提高 …… 除了 Google Play 商店诸多改变之外,...在支付方面,我们最近发布 Play Billing Library 1.0 简化了开发者们使用 Google Play Billing 过程,它可以确保您一直使用最新应用内计费功能。...下一次,我们再相聚~ 笔芯~ 推荐阅读: Android 8.1 开发者预览版 —— 为 ML 机器学习做好准备 Oreo 升级版 Android 支持 v26 哪些变化?

    85650

    一起看 IO | Google Play 更新一览

    这意味着您可以检视 Google 用于保护您密钥存储规范和安全措施等公开文档。我们很快就会对所有新生成密钥使用 Cloud Key Management,之后还会安全地迁移符合条件现有密钥。...新 Play Integrity API 现在可用于所有应用和游戏,以检测欺诈和危险操作,比如来自修改或盗版应用版本,以及被 root 或被破解设备流量。...为了帮助您用户跟上应用最新版本,应用内更新 (In-app Updates) API 能让应用用户在 15 分钟内 (而不是长达 24 小时) 知晓是否更新发布,更新界面内还会显示您 "更新概览...要了解更多发布信息,请观看 "在 Google Play 中提升应用品质" 演讲视频。...订阅每个 基本计划 都定义了不同计费期和续订类型: 如每月自动续订、每年自动续订和提前 1 个月预付。

    70140

    网易互娱数据选型和 TiDB 应用实践

    2.3.2 CockroachDB VS TiDB 在开源分布式 NewSQL 领域,知名 TiDB 和 CockroachDB(简称 CRDB),二者都是基于 Google Spanner 论文开源实现...; 注:上面是 2018 年 7 月基于 TiDB 2.0.5 版本测试结果,现在 TiDB 已发布 3.0 GA 版本,在性能上有了质提升,我们在近期进行了补充测试,大多数场景下 3.0 版本较...迁移过程复杂,成本高; TiDB 兼容 MySQL,代码修改量不多,迁移成本低。...在一个 DDL 里不能对多个列或者多个索引做操作 2.1 ADD/DROP INDEX/COLUMN 操作不支持同时创建或删除多个索引或列,需要拆分单独执行,官方表示 3.0 版本计划改进。...图 14 数据 MySQL 迁移到 TiDB MySQL 数据迁移到 TiDB 分为两个部分:全量和增量。

    1.3K00

    Android 11 开发者常见问题 | FAQ・第一期

    但根据 Google Play 政策,在每一个 Android 大版本发布之后次年 8 月,所有新发布应用 targetSdkVersion 都需要升级至该版本或更高版本,且在版本发布次年 11...依据是什么?被 denied 过一次? 因为这个是系统级 API,所以只需要去调用并且按照返回值来做合适操作就可以了。...如果您不知道是通过哪些代码实现,或者是否是第三方运行结果,那通过这个 API 会有很大帮助。具体还是要参考实际用例。 05 Q: Android 11 会禁用应用修改系统位置?...隐私/安全 01 Q: Android 系统关于被破如何底层提供更好支持?...如果有应用被破或上传至 Play 应用商店,原开发者可以要求 Play 查明后进行下架处理。 而国内生态目前是比较碎片化,很多发布渠道,所以防破是个比较重要需求。

    2.1K40

    是时候迁移至 AndroidX 了!

    Jetpack 为此而生,它所包含、工具和指南,可以帮助您更轻松地编写高质量应用。 Jetpack 和 AndroidX 什么关系呢?...为什么必要迁移至 AndroidX 您可能会想: 既然 AndroidX 只是 Support Library 28 重构,那为什么迁移呢?...以上优点,AndroidX 开箱既得; 目前已经许多我们耳熟能详工具已经迁移至 AndroidX,例如 Google Play 服务、Firebase、Bufferknife、Mockito 2、...其实我们自己就在这方面 "栽过跟头",我们一个演示应用: Plaid,它依赖了图片加载 Glide,我们本来打算使用 Plaid 来演示如何迁移应用至 AndroidX,但当我们在没有检查 Glide...您需要手动修改这些依赖版本,以满足自己工程特定需要。 文档资源 我们总结了一些与本文相关文档放在最后,来方便您回顾和查找。

    1K20

    谷歌开发者大会背后六件“密事”

    你知道为什么皮猜吃螃蟹不吃蟹黄? 今天,2018谷歌I/O开发者大会在加利福尼亚州山景城拉开帷幕,为期三天。 “AI First”战略提出至今,谷歌在人工智能上发力可谓不遗余力。...为了更好看懂这场AI大会,必须先了解这些“谷歌密事”。 谷歌I/O开发者大会 I/O到底是什么意思? 谷歌I/O开发者大会2008年开始至今,已经举办了11届。...被简单带过TPU 3.0 到底是什么? 大会上,皮猜正式发布了谷歌TPU 3.0。...,整场大会围绕AI展开,发布Google Lens、TPU2.0等; 2016年,发布智能助手Google Assistant和智能音箱Google Home; 2015年,发布Android Wear...等多款产品; 2013年,产品调整主要围绕Google Play展开,并推出Google Play for Education; 2012年,推出Nexus 7平板电脑和Google Glass,并宣布

    72420
    领券